Zambia eases tax rules, to start refund talks on a ‘company-by-company basis’

Posted by ipso facto @ 10:47 on February 23, 2015  

Zambia has finally yielded to pressure, easing tax regulations that have deprived mining companies operating in the country from refunds estimated at more than $600 million.

The new rules, effective Monday, will allow exporters to provide import documents from transit countries instead of forcing them to only document the final destination — something companies claim is almost impossible, Reuters reports.

The decree only applies to future payments and not amounts already owed, with the revenue authority planning to start talks over the backlog “on a company-by-company basis.”

Africa’s second-largest copper producer has been withholding value-added tax payments from miners and other exporters. Authorities argue they were needed to curb tax avoidance, but the move mostly caused mine closures and thousands of job losses.

One of the first companies to act on it was gold giant Barrick (TSX:ABX), which announced it would suspend operations at its Lumwana copper mine, and would start laying off workers in March putting close to 4,000 jobs at risk.

Fellow Canadian miner First Quantum Mineral (TSX:FM), Zambia’s largest foreign investor, warned that the new tax system would “inevitably” lead to fewer new jobs and dissuade entrepreneurs from investing in the country. Earlier in the year, the company delayed investment projects worth $1.5 billion in Zambia due to uncertainty over the fiscal regime.

Glencore (LON:GLEN), the world’s third-largest miner by market value, also did its part by halting operations at its Sable Zinc Kabwe mine.

Kiev says cannot withdraw heavy weapons as attacks persist

(Reuters) – Ukraine’s military said on Monday it could not start withdrawing heavy weapons from the front line in the east as required under a tenuous ceasefire because pro-Russian separatists who advanced last week were still attacking its positions.

A truce to end fighting that has killed more than 5,600 people appeared stillborn last week after rebels ignored it to capture the strategic town of Debaltseve in a punishing defeat for Kiev.

Nevertheless, the peace deal’s European sponsors still hold out hope it can be salvaged, now that the Moscow-backed separatists have achieved that objective.

Kiev says it fears the rebels, backed by reinforcements of Russian troops, are planning to advance deeper into territory the Kremlin calls “New Russia”. Moscow denies aiding the rebels.

Rent walkouts point to strains in U.S. farm economy

(Reuters) – Across the U.S. Midwest, the plunge in grain prices to near four-year lows is pitting landowners determined to sustain rental incomes against farmer tenants worried about making rent payments because their revenues are squeezed.

Some grain farmers already see the burden as too big. They are taking an extreme step, one not widely seen since the 1980s: breaching lease contracts, reducing how much land they will sow this spring and risking years-long legal battles with landlords.

The tensions add to other signs the agricultural boom that the U.S. grain farming sector has enjoyed for a decade is over. On Friday, tractor maker John Deere cut its profit forecast citing falling sales caused by lower farm income and grain prices.

Many rent payments – which vary from a few thousand dollars for a tiny farm to millions for a major operation – are due on March 1, just weeks after the U.S. Department of Agriculture (USDA) estimated net farm income, which peaked at $129 billion in 2013, could slide by almost a third this year to $74 billion.

The costs of inputs, such as fertilizer and seeds, are remaining stubbornly high, the strong dollar is souring exports and grain prices are expected to stay low.

How many people are walking away from leases they had committed to is not known. In Iowa, the nation’s top corn and soybean producer, one real estate expert says that out of the estimated 100,000 farmland leases in the state, 1,000 or more could be breached by this spring.

The stakes are high because huge swaths of agricultural land are leased: As of 2012, in the majority of counties in the Midwest Corn Belt and the grain-growing Plains, at least 40 percent of farmland was leased or rented out, USDA data shows.

“It’s hard to know where the bottom is on this,” said David Miller, Iowa Farm Bureau’s director of research and commodity services.
